SN74ALVC3641-15PCB Description
The SN74ALVC3641-15PCB is a 1K x 36 synchronous FIFO memory IC designed by Texas Instruments. This device is part of the 74ALVC series and is housed in a 120-pin HPLQFP package. It operates within a supply voltage range of 3 V to 3.6 V and supports a maximum supply current of 350µA. The FIFO memory is capable of achieving an access time of 9.5ns and a data rate of 66.7MHz, making it suitable for high-speed data buffering applications. The SN74ALVC3641-15PCB is designed for surface-mount applications and has an operating temperature range of 0°C to 70°C. It supports retransmit capability and programmable flags, enhancing its functionality and flexibility. This IC is obsolete but remains a valuable component for specific legacy systems.
SN74ALVC3641-15PCB Features
- Synchronous FIFO Memory: The SN74ALVC3641-15PCB provides 36K bits of memory organized as 1K x 36, ensuring efficient data storage and retrieval.
- High-Speed Performance: With an access time of 9.5ns and a data rate of 66.7MHz, this IC is optimized for high-speed data processing and buffering.
- Low Power Consumption: The maximum supply current of 350µA ensures minimal power usage, making it suitable for power-sensitive applications.
- Programmable Flags and Retransmit Capability: These features enhance the flexibility and reliability of data handling, allowing for more sophisticated control mechanisms.
- Wide Supply Voltage Range: The device operates within a 3 V to 3.6 V supply voltage range, providing compatibility with various power supply configurations.
- Surface-Mount Compatibility: The 120-pin HPLQFP package is designed for surface-mount applications, facilitating integration into modern PCB designs.
- Extended Temperature Range: The operating temperature range of 0°C to 70°C ensures reliable performance in a variety of environmental conditions.
